Title: | A High Temperature Requirement for After Ripening of Imbibed Dormant Poa annua L. Seeds |

Abstract/Contents: | SUMMARY: "Freshly harvested seeds of Poa annua L. collected in south Louisiana were stored in moist soil at seven temperatures between 5 C and 35 C. At monthly intervals, seed lots were removed and germinated at each of the seven temperatures. Seeds were dormant for at least 1 month at all test temperatures. Seeds stored for 2 months at 30 and 35 C showed conditional dormancy; there was 100% germination at 10 or 15 C, and poorer germination at 5 or 20 C. Seeds started to lose viability after 2 months at 35 C and were dead after 7 months. In seeds stored at 10-30 C, there were increased percentages and a wider range of germination temperatures as storage time or storage temperatures increased. Seeds stored at 10 C remained dormant for 9 months, but by 10 months of storage the seeds germinated only at 5 or 10 C. Nearly all seeds stored at the same temperatures in air dry soil remained dormant for 6 months, regardless of storage temperature. These results differ from other reports of low temperatures breaking seed dormancy in Poa annua L. and suggest an adaptation to subtropical climates." |
